What does Give every child a chance do?+

Give Every Child A Chance touches the lives of students and their families across South San Joaquin County. Our programs focus on helping disadvantaged youth succeed in school while building self-confidence, awareness, and esteem. Give Every Child A Chance (GECAC) has been providing free to minimal cost programs to over 2,500 youth annually. We have been the lead nonprofit organization providing free mentoring/tutoring to students K-12 grade since 1998.
